The awards were given out last Friday.  I don't know what that means for the actual project, or if there's any funding, or timeline.

AWARD WINNERS


JURY DELIBERATED AWARDS

PROFESSIONAL - TAGGART ARCHITECTS   (Town Branch Park)

STUDENT - ELLA REYNOLDS  (Past, Present, Future Little Rock)

PUBLIC - KWADI HIGGINS  (Untitled)


PUBLIC CHOICE AWARDS

LITTLE ROCK PLACEMAKING - POLK STANLEY WILCOX ARCHITECTS  (Undrpass)

ESTABLISHING CONNECTIONS - CROMWELL ARCHITECTS ENGINEERS (Little Rock Parkway)

THE WILDCARD - AMR ARCHITECTS   (Arkansas River Walk)

Cannibal and Craft officially closed yesterday. According to KARK it’s the third spot to close in the district in the past year with the Library Kitchen and Charles’s Good Time Drinkery. What’s going on with the Rivermarket District? It’s interesting that some places can thrive down there and others can’t.  Look at Willie D’s, Sticky’s Rock and Roll Chicken Shack, the Rev Room, Flying Saucer, Big Whiskey’s, Flying Fish, Cache, Dizzy’s and Duggan’s (I’m sure I have left out others) have been down there forever but these new guys can’t make it a year or two.
